logistics has little to offer a Wizard other than increased movement.

I won't agree with you about that. If you have Exp. Logistics+ Pathfinding, you can take March of the Golems and then Teleport assault. With that thingies+ Summoning magic, you can make a great combo!
Motw Golems, Phantom Forces on Rakshasas, Tele on Golems' Phantom, tele on Rakshas' phantom= your enemies army background ( shooters mainly ) is out. Very handy if your enemy has Corrupted Soil which unables your not flying Phantoms to move.


Yes, yes, yes, thats all fine and dandy but thats a very specific scenario and honestly I think there are better things for a wizard to focus on than getting march of the golems and teleport assault. Generally the last thing I want to do is start telporting my units over to the enemy to be easily dealt with by vastly superior melee power. Not only that you sacrifice a lot of other important skills/abilities to focus on a solution for eliminating shooters that sounds risky anyway when you could just focus on dishing out a 1500 damage implosion plus MotW which sounds more reliable for dealing with those shooters and all the other enemy units for that matter.

IMO Enlightment is very useful for:
Wizards - You need all extra knowledge to make your small artifacts more  powerful
Warlock - If you decide to be super spell caster (Inteligence and more knowledge and spell power)
Necromancer - Intelligence, Lord Of Undead, extra stats
or other factions need this skill if want to more have more stats or be efficeint spellcaster
Logistic is very useful for all factions, but even if you wont choose it you always have 2 articacts: Boots of Swift Journey & boots of open road

After long deliberation and several games, I have decided that Enlightenment is much better for the necromancer.  If you rush (or at least break center first) then you don't have to worry about out-running your opponents hero.  You are in his territory and can head straight for his castle or, take your time harvesting his mines (and collecting ghosts from haunted mines).  If you opponent is smart, he will charge your main hero when you break, making logistics almost completely useless.  Also the intellegence ability is a must for Necromancers.  I don't even take logistics most of the time with the Necromancer.  It's nice but less important than Dark, Summoning, Sorcery, Enlightenment, and Luck.  The only one I'd be willing to change for Logistics is Luck, but the in battle advantage of Luck is too big to give up most the time.
